As a part of the new scientific studies, experts met 1082 colleges in Canada. Participants mentioned food habits, sleep quality, physical and mental health, frequency of dreams, conscious dreams and nightmares, and according to their opinion, the effects of diet and sleep quality effects on dreams.
It turned out that more than 40% of sleep issues depend on what and when they eat. Most of the time, dairy products and desserts were associated with weak sleep and good sleep, fruit, vegetables, vegetable teas.
At the same time, only 5.5% of people believed that diet affected their dreams. This group was more prone to intolerance to Gluten and food allergies.
After the analysis of the data, scientists discovered a strong relationship between nightmares, food allergies and lactose intolerance. Those who believe that the diet could worsen the quality of sleep, probably, suffered from lactose intolerance. This can be explained by the fact that such a tolerance causes gastrointestinal symptoms associated with nightmares.
